Get your First Aid/CPR/AED certification with online study and only one day of in-class training! “Blended Learning” is as easy as A-B-C!

A. Register for Standard FA/CPR blended learning with Carlton Trail College.

B. Receive access to begin your self-paced online study (8 hours of theory-based material) independently. You will be given 3 weeks to complete the theory portion and be required to bring certification of completion to class.

C. Attend the 8-hour in-class training session with Carlton Trail College where your knowledge and skills will be evaluated.

NOTE:  You will need internet access to complete the self-study portion of this course. The online portion opens approximately 2 weeks prior to the in-class session.
